Help While Your Transfer Moves

If your NayaPay Transfer needs attention, contact us before sending another amount. A second transfer can make matching harder, especially when both values are similar. Our support team checks the receipt, cashier entry and account name, then tells you what is missing instead of asking you to repeat the full process.

Team online

Receipt check

Send the NayaPay receipt if your 999m balance has not changed after the normal checking window. We look for the reference, sender name and exact PKR amount before marking the transfer.

Name mismatch

If the NayaPay sender name differs from your 999m account name, our team may ask for an extra confirmation. This prevents a transfer from being credited to the wrong account.

Duplicate entry

If you submit the same NayaPay Transfer twice in the cashier, tell support which entry is correct. We can close the extra request and keep the valid receipt in the queue.

How Our NayaPay Transfer Differs

A NayaPay Transfer can feel confusing when a site uses one shared form for every wallet. We keep the 999m route separate, with fields written for NayaPay references...

Separate routeOur cashier keeps NayaPay Transfer apart from JazzCash, Easypaisa, SadaPay and Raast entries. That separation helps our desk read the correct receipt style and avoid mixing wallet references.
Exact fieldsThe 999m form asks for the items NayaPay provides, including reference and amount. We avoid unrelated fields that make you search the app for details that do not exist.
Clear timingWe show a checking state while your NayaPay Transfer is being matched. Other forms may leave you guessing, while our label tells you the request is still under review.
Receipt firstIf anything looks different, we ask for the NayaPay receipt before changing the balance. This protects your 999m account from mistaken credits and helps fix errors with evidence.
Amount disciplineWe match one NayaPay Transfer to one cashier entry. This avoids confusion from split sends, partial entries or repeated requests that can make wallet queues harder to read.
Support contextWhen you contact us about NayaPay Transfer, the team can see the cashier status. You do not need to explain the whole route again if the reference is already attached.
Session memoryYour 999m session keeps the NayaPay Transfer request visible after you return from the wallet app. This helps you confirm the amount and avoid creating another entry by mistake.
